Lyman ( Ukrainian Лиман ; Russian Лиман Liman , Romanian Zolocari ) is a village in Bessarabia in southwest Ukraine with about 1500 inhabitants (2008).

Church of the Virgin Mary in Lyman

The village, founded in 1812, has an area of ​​8.7 km² and is located near the coast of the Black Sea and Lake Sassyk . Administratively, the village forms its own 74.99 km² district council in the Tatarbunary district in Odessa Oblast .

The Odessa Oblast Center is about 165 kilometers northeast and the Tatarbunary Rajon center 28 kilometers northwest of the village.
